Rainwater Harvesting in Tucson

Implementing Rainwater Harvesting in Tucson By Madeline McCaskill + Joyce Kelly, RA, NCARB, CCP Here in Tucson, water is a sacred resource. Rain often serves as relief for the dry Sonoran Desert but unfortunately Tucson only has two seasons: a monsoon in the summer and smaller scattered storms in the winter.
